COVETED CIVIC POST.

SYDNEY CITY SURVEYOR. EIGHTY-ONE APP OOANTS.| '' The position ;of city surveyor in Sydney, is evidently & much sought after prize, for ; ;6S| 81 applications for the poet were . recently |rJ received by the Sydney City Council. .Of ff|| this . number 19 -were?' from - applicants inj§jl the Commonwealth, 13 being from ' New." ./ South Wales, two from Queensland, two fromv Victoria, one from Western Australia, and one from Tasmania. Two applications had been !. received from New Zealand, three from-; British Columbia, seven from Canada, one from Gibraltar, ; || | one from India, five from South:• Africa, i and one from the United States. > Fortytwo applications had been- received from Great Britain and Ireland,. 33 being ;frot;||| England, seven from Scotland, one from M Ireland (Belfast), and one from Wales. f|| An analysis of the applications .is being : prepared by the town clerk for submission mi to the City Council through J xhe : General Purposes Committer .The salary offeted 'M.s§ £1600 a year, and is the fourth highest \'o salary for i any city surveyor employed by %■* any city in the British Empire. -.'
